Buster' Crabb

Discover the intriguing tale of 'Buster' Crabb in this captivating book by Don Hale, published by The History Press Ltd in 2020. This third edition delves into the enigmatic circumstances surrounding the mysterious death of Crabb, a figure who inspired the legendary character of James Bond. As one of the most compelling mysteries of the Cold War, Crabb's story intertwines espionage, adventure, and the secrets of a bygone era. With its engaging narrative and rich historical context, 'Buster' Crabb offers readers a fascinating glimpse into a pivotal moment in history.
